Bentz offers crew cab conversions for T300

Avatar photo

KIRKLAND, Wash. — Sleeper-cab builder, Bentz Transport Products is now offering aftermarket crew cab conversions for the Kenworth T300 medium-duty conventional.

The conversion will provide a one-piece fiberglass roof with a four-inch raised rear section providing a 62-inch height interior. The rest of the crew cab is all aluminum with a 52-inch long addition and 84-inch width at the rear.

The crew cab comes in a 157-inch BBC setup. Options include a separate heater or heater/AC unit, stainless steep cab accessories, extended horizontal exhaust pipe, carpet and custom trim packages and DuPont Imron 6000 base/clear paint.
